Dear Brian,

I refer to our previous correspondence and attach the first version of a draft witness statement and
Exhibit for Gareth Jenkins. This is designed to:

1. Explain what Horizon is; and
2. Comment on Mr Castleton's allegations about the Horizon system.
Iam preparing a separate statement for Ann (to follow shortly) which will deal with the call logs.

Please can Gareth have a look at the first draft, make any changes he feels are appropriate and
also answer my questions in bold italics. Once 1 get feedback from Gareth, I will then revise the
statement with Counsel.

I look forward to hearing from you or Gareth as soon as possible.
